Transaction 9876740597e22861a5610214cc3fab89626c29131825b7b701b0ef55c2254f1b
1 Input
1 Output
-
9876740597e22861a5610214cc3fab89626c29131825b7b701b0ef55c2254f1b: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f5aa0bc6804fa3bcd0538140ab10685ed073eb9d9659139aa628fa9f310ffef7
- address
- bc1p7k4qh35qf73me5zns9q2kyrgtmg886uajev38x4x9raf7vg0lmmseymw9n